a.k.a. Thousand Teeth the Devourer
Legendary Crocodile (pointer) [1] [2] | ||||||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Large Monstrosity (Crocodiles), Neutral Evil | ||||||||||||
Armor Class: 12 (natural armor) | ||||||||||||
Hit Points: 93 | ||||||||||||
Speed: 30 ft., swim 30 ft. | ||||||||||||
| ||||||||||||
Saving Throws: Str, Con | ||||||||||||
Skills: Athletics, Stealth | ||||||||||||
Senses: passive Perception 10 | ||||||||||||
Languages: — | ||||||||||||
Habitat: Swamp | ||||||||||||
Challenge: 6 (2,300 xp)Proficiency Bonus (PB): +3 | ||||||||||||
FeaturesHold Breath. [3] The crocodile can hold its breath for 30 minutes. ActionsMultiattack. Legendary ActionsThe monstrosity can take 3 legendary actions, choosing from the options below. Only one legendary action option can be used at a time and only at the end of another creature’s turn. The monstrosity regains spent legendary actions at the start of its turn. |
Unofficial Description: Ancient crocodile
